Herman Miller Size Chart Aeron:
One of the key considerations when choosing an office chair is ensuring that it fits your body properly. Herman Miller offers a helpful size chart for the Aeron chair, which includes three size options: A, B, and C. Size A is recommended for individuals with a height of up to 5'2" and a weight of up to 130 pounds. Size B is suitable for individuals with a height between 5'3" and 6'6" and a weight of up to 325 pounds. Size C is designed for taller individuals, with a height range of 6'1" to 6'6" and a weight of up to 350 pounds. It is essential to refer to the size chart to ensure proper fit and support.

Herman Miller PostureFit vs Lumbar:
One of the notable differences between the original Aeron chair and the Aeron Remastered is the inclusion of the PostureFit SL and lumbar support options. The PostureFit SL feature in the Aeron Remastered provides adjustable support for the lower back, promoting healthy posture and reducing strain during prolonged sitting. In comparison, the lumbar support in the original Aeron chair offers a fixed level of support, which may not be as customizable for individual comfort preferences.
